Position Summary 

Dynamic Systems (DSI), LLC is seeking a Pipe Stress, Hydraulic & CFD Engineer to support the design, analysis, and optimization of industrial process piping systems. This role combines pipe stress analysis, hydraulic system modeling, and process system engineering to ensure safe, reliable, and efficient operation of fluid and gas distribution systems. We are actively seeking both early-career engineers with approximately 2+ years of relevant experience and experienced technical leaders with 10+ years of expertise. Candidates at all qualified experience levels are encouraged to apply. 

Responsibilities 

• Perform pipe stress analysis and flexibility evaluations using CAESAR II, AutoPIPE, ROHR2, or equivalent software. 

• Perform hydraulic modeling and flow analysis using PIPE-FLO. 

• Analyze pressure drop, flow distribution, control valve performance, pump sizing, and system operating conditions. 

• Evaluate piping systems for thermal expansion, sustained loads, occasional loads, vibration, wind, and seismic effects. 

• Evaluate equipment nozzle loads and develop support recommendations. 

• Perform or support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D) analyses when required. 

• Collaborate with multidisciplinary engineering teams. 

• Prepare engineering calculations, technical reports, specifications, and design recommendations.
